Vidyasthali Law College has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
| Courses | Eligibility |
|---|---|
| B.A. LL.B. | Candidate must have passed 10+2 or its equivalent as prescribed by the Bar Council of India or the University with mentioned marks. |
| LL.B. | Candidate with master's degree in Arts/Science/Commerce/Medicine/Management/Engineering/Nursing/Agriculture or the degree of Shastri/Acharya or the degree of Ayurvedacharya /Ayurveda Brihaspati with 45% marks for General (40% for SC/ST and 42% for OBC) of this university or any other recognised university can also apply. |
